【數(shù)據(jù)庫(kù)技術(shù)是學(xué)什么的】數(shù)據(jù)庫(kù)技術(shù)是一門研究如何高效、安全、可靠地存儲(chǔ)、管理、查詢和維護(hù)數(shù)據(jù)的學(xué)科。隨著信息化的發(fā)展,數(shù)據(jù)庫(kù)技術(shù)已成為現(xiàn)代信息系統(tǒng)的核心組成部分,廣泛應(yīng)用于企業(yè)、政府、科研、金融等多個(gè)領(lǐng)域。學(xué)習(xí)數(shù)據(jù)庫(kù)技術(shù),不僅需要掌握理論知識(shí),還需要具備實(shí)際操作能力。
一、數(shù)據(jù)庫(kù)技術(shù)主要學(xué)習(xí)
1. 數(shù)據(jù)庫(kù)基礎(chǔ)概念
學(xué)習(xí)數(shù)據(jù)庫(kù)的基本定義、結(jié)構(gòu)、分類(如關(guān)系型與非關(guān)系型數(shù)據(jù)庫(kù))、數(shù)據(jù)庫(kù)管理系統(tǒng)(DBMS)的功能等。
2. 數(shù)據(jù)模型與結(jié)構(gòu)
包括層次模型、網(wǎng)狀模型、關(guān)系模型等,重點(diǎn)掌握關(guān)系數(shù)據(jù)庫(kù)的設(shè)計(jì)方法和規(guī)范化理論。
3. SQL語(yǔ)言
SQL(Structured Query Language)是操作數(shù)據(jù)庫(kù)的標(biāo)準(zhǔn)語(yǔ)言,包括數(shù)據(jù)查詢、插入、更新、刪除、表結(jié)構(gòu)定義等。
4. 數(shù)據(jù)庫(kù)設(shè)計(jì)與優(yōu)化
學(xué)習(xí)如何根據(jù)業(yè)務(wù)需求設(shè)計(jì)合理的數(shù)據(jù)庫(kù)結(jié)構(gòu),并進(jìn)行性能優(yōu)化,提高查詢效率。
5. 事務(wù)與并發(fā)控制
理解事務(wù)的ACID特性,學(xué)習(xí)如何處理多用戶并發(fā)訪問(wèn)時(shí)的數(shù)據(jù)一致性問(wèn)題。
6. 數(shù)據(jù)庫(kù)安全與備份恢復(fù)
掌握用戶權(quán)限管理、數(shù)據(jù)加密、備份策略、災(zāi)難恢復(fù)等關(guān)鍵安全措施。
7. 高級(jí)數(shù)據(jù)庫(kù)技術(shù)
涵蓋分布式數(shù)據(jù)庫(kù)、大數(shù)據(jù)處理、NoSQL數(shù)據(jù)庫(kù)、云數(shù)據(jù)庫(kù)等新興技術(shù)。
二、數(shù)據(jù)庫(kù)技術(shù)學(xué)習(xí)內(nèi)容對(duì)比表
| 學(xué)習(xí)模塊 | 內(nèi)容概要 | 重要性 | 應(yīng)用場(chǎng)景 |
| 數(shù)據(jù)庫(kù)基礎(chǔ) | 數(shù)據(jù)庫(kù)定義、分類、DBMS功能 | ★★★★☆ | 信息系統(tǒng)基礎(chǔ)構(gòu)建 |
| 數(shù)據(jù)模型 | 層次、網(wǎng)狀、關(guān)系模型;規(guī)范化理論 | ★★★★☆ | 數(shù)據(jù)結(jié)構(gòu)設(shè)計(jì) |
| SQL語(yǔ)言 | 查詢、增刪改查、表結(jié)構(gòu)定義 | ★★★★★ | 日常數(shù)據(jù)庫(kù)操作 |
| 數(shù)據(jù)庫(kù)設(shè)計(jì) | E-R圖、表結(jié)構(gòu)設(shè)計(jì)、索引優(yōu)化 | ★★★★☆ | 企業(yè)系統(tǒng)開(kāi)發(fā) |
| 事務(wù)與并發(fā)控制 | ACID特性、鎖機(jī)制、事務(wù)隔離級(jí)別 | ★★★★☆ | 多用戶環(huán)境下的數(shù)據(jù)一致性 |
| 安全與備份 | 權(quán)限管理、加密、備份恢復(fù)策略 | ★★★★☆ | 數(shù)據(jù)保護(hù)與災(zāi)備 |
| 高級(jí)技術(shù) | 分布式數(shù)據(jù)庫(kù)、NoSQL、云數(shù)據(jù)庫(kù)、大數(shù)據(jù)處理 | ★★★☆☆ | 新興技術(shù)應(yīng)用與擴(kuò)展 |
三、結(jié)語(yǔ)
數(shù)據(jù)庫(kù)技術(shù)是信息時(shí)代不可或缺的技術(shù)之一,它不僅涉及數(shù)據(jù)的存儲(chǔ)與管理,還涵蓋數(shù)據(jù)的安全、性能、可擴(kuò)展性等方面。無(wú)論是從事軟件開(kāi)發(fā)、數(shù)據(jù)分析還是系統(tǒng)運(yùn)維,掌握數(shù)據(jù)庫(kù)技術(shù)都將為職業(yè)發(fā)展帶來(lái)巨大優(yōu)勢(shì)。通過(guò)系統(tǒng)學(xué)習(xí)與實(shí)踐,可以逐步提升在數(shù)據(jù)庫(kù)領(lǐng)域的專業(yè)能力。


